Update April 24, 2009:

During the "public hearing" portion of the previous Council meeting no one from the A R B or Planning Commission came forward to speak on the issue of changes to the ARB.

As anticipated Council, on April 20, 2009, during a 26 minute meeting, voted in favor of changes to the structure and purpose of the A R B, thus further reducing citizen involvement in the operation of city government and centering more power in the hands of the Building Commissioner and City Administration. 

Update: Monday, April 6, 2009

During the Council Caucus Meeting discussion of the restructuring the Architectural Review Board some interesting points were brought to light.The recommended changes are the result of an Administration review of the ARB that will reduce the number and the involvement of the civilian members of the ARB.

The bottom line result is that control of the ARB will be given to the Building Commissioner.

There is every indication that Council will vote seven to zero to give unfettered control of the ARB to the Administration.

AN ORDINANCE REPEALING EXISTING CHAPTER 1246 AND ENACTING A NEW CHAPTER 1246 OF TITLE SIX OF PART TWELVE OF THE PLANNING AND ZONING CODE OF THE CODIFIED ORDINANCES OF THE CITY OF STRONGSVILLE CONCERNING THE ARCHITECTURAL REVIEW BOARD, AND DECLARING AN EMENGENCY.

During the "public comment section of the Council meeting of March 16, 2009 TONY ZUBEK made the following observations regarding the afore mentioned Ordinance sponsored by Mayor Perciak and Council at Large member Mr. Coyne:

"The Architectural Review Board was reworked in December 2004 and March 2005..

Council will hold a public hearing on April 6 for public comments on Ord: No. 2009-014 to change the role and function and structure of the Architectural Review Board.

INTENT:   Now....shall assist and advise the Planning commission
                  IF ADOPTED:...the A R B will review

ESTABLISHMENT:  Now...7  members including three non-city employee members...one  of the appointed shall be a registered architect having practiced in Ohio for no less then 5 years.
                   IF ADOPTED....two non-city employee members, a registered architect with zero years experience and one appointed member shall be a landscape architect and four city employees.

TERM OF OFFICE:  (change...no time limit on Chairman)

MEETINGS:  Now the Planning Commission determines the schedule for meetings.....Proposed..the A R B shall meet at the date and time determined by the Chairman or designated by the Mayor..

QUORUM:  Now...not addressed...(Proposed 4 members).

1246.07: Now Planning Commission may refer all proposed site development to the A R B.....(Proposed...eliminated)

1246.08: SIGNAGE APPLICATIONS..... now not addressed....(Proposed..Building Commissioner shall process..)

REVIEW OF SITE PLAN:  "changes are subtle and should be reviewed by those affected before public hearing...

Tony Zubek......Constructive change is important, however, one question to be asked by this legislative body is...why is the Planning Commission willing to give up its' right to determine and advise the A R B of it's meeting schedule...and what does that imply..?

Perhaps on April 6th a civil member from one of the two Boards will attend the public hearing and outline how the passage of 2009-014 will "up the professionalism of the Board as far as the community is concerned"
